AR Controller (Fixed Term - 12 Months)
1 month ago
Carlisle
About Carlisle Brass We are one of the UK’s most recognised architectural hardware brands, synonymous with architectural ironmongers, builders’ merchants, and major DIY retailers since 1986. Located in Cumbria, home of the English Lake District, we operate a next day service, nationwide and beyon...